五个常见的数据库
五个常见的数据库详细介绍
以下是五个常见的数据库:
1. MySQL
- 特点:是一种开源的关系型数据库管理系统。它性能高、成本低、可靠性强,支持多种操作系统。使用标准的SQL(结构化查询语言)进行数据操作,易于学习和使用。
- 应用场景:广泛应用于Web应用开发,如搭建电商网站、博客系统等,很多流行的内容管理系统(如WordPress)都依赖MySQL来存储数据。
2. Oracle Database
- 特点:是一款功能强大的商业关系型数据库。它具有高可用性、高性能、高安全性的特点,能够处理大规模、复杂的企业级数据。提供了丰富的管理工具和高级功能,如数据仓库、联机分析处理等。
- 应用场景:常用于大型企业的核心业务系统,如金融机构的交易系统、电信运营商的数据管理系统,这些场景对数据的安全性、完整性和稳定性要求极高。
3. Microsoft SQL Server
- 特点:是微软推出的关系型数据库,与Windows操作系统紧密集成。它提供了易于使用的图形化管理工具,方便数据库的管理和维护。在数据处理和分析方面表现出色,并且支持多种数据访问方式。
- 应用场景:适用于基于Windows平台的企业级应用开发,如企业资源规划(ERP)系统、客户关系管理(CRM)系统等,在微软生态系统中发挥着重要作用。
4. MongoDB
- 特点:是一种非关系型数据库,属于文档型数据库。它的数据存储格式是类似JSON的BSON格式,能够灵活地处理各种类型的数据,支持动态模式,便于敏捷开发。具有良好的可扩展性和高性能,能够处理海量数据。
- 应用场景:在大数据和云计算领域应用广泛,特别是对于内容管理、社交网络、物联网等场景下的数据存储和处理非常有效,例如存储用户的动态消息、物联网设备的数据记录等。
5. PostgreSQL
- 特点:是一个开源的高级关系型数据库。它具有强大的功能,支持复杂的查询和事务处理,对数据完整性和一致性有很好的保障。在扩展性、安全性和标准兼容性方面表现优秀。
- 应用场景:适用于各种规模的应用,包括科学计算、地理信息系统(GIS)、企业级应用等。例如,在GIS系统中,可以利用其空间数据类型和函数来处理地图数据。